Description

The Alpha VFlex sanding disc is a versatile tool perfect for multiple tasks. It can effectively remove paint, coatings, oxides, and rust. It's also great for grinding burrs and chamfering on steel, stainless - steel edges, and contoured surfaces. This disc features a flexible, rubber - sandwiched cushion body. This unique design significantly reduces annoying noise and vibrations. It can easily follow the surface curve, offering long - lasting performance and reducing the time spent on tool replacement. Additionally, it's an ideal choice for shaping natural and engineered stones and glass. The VFlex sanding disc comes in 5' and 7' sizes, available with a 7/8' arbor or a 5/8'-11 zinc hub. It can be used on cast iron, steel, stainless steel, stone, ceramic, and composite materials.

Using the Alpha VFlex sanding disc is quite simple. First, choose the right size and grit according to your task. If you're working on rough surfaces, a lower grit like 35 would be a good choice. For finer finishing, go for a higher grit such as 80. When installing the disc, make sure to use the appropriate arbor or zinc hub as per the disc's specifications. Start the sanding operation at a low speed to get a feel for the tool and gradually increase the speed if needed. As you sand, keep the disc moving evenly across the surface to avoid uneven sanding. Regarding safety, always wear protective gear like safety goggles and gloves. Don't use the disc if it's damaged. To maintain the disc, clean it after each use. You can use a soft brush to remove any debris. Store the disc in a dry place to prevent rusting and damage. This way, you can ensure the disc's long - term performance and keep it in good condition for your future projects.
